Python如何安装deb文件

在使用Python进行开发或者学习时,我们会遇到需要安装deb文件的情况。deb文件是Debian以及基于Debian的Linux发行版中常用的软件包格式。本文将详细介绍如何使用Python进行deb文件的安装,并提供一个示例来解决一个实际问题。

问题描述

假设我们需要在Ubuntu系统上安装一个名为"example.deb"的deb文件。该文件是一个Python库,我们需要在Python项目中使用它。下面是如何使用Python安装deb文件的步骤。

步骤一:安装dpkg工具

首先,我们需要安装dpkg工具,它是Debian Linux发行版中用于管理deb文件的命令行工具。使用以下命令安装dpkg:

sudo apt-get install dpkg

步骤二:安装deb文件

安装dpkg工具后,我们可以使用其命令行接口来安装deb文件。打开终端,并使用以下命令安装deb文件:

sudo dpkg -i example.deb

请注意,"example.deb"应该替换为实际的deb文件名。该命令会将deb文件安装到系统中,并自动处理依赖关系。

示例:安装一个Python库

现在,让我们通过一个示例来演示如何使用Python安装一个deb文件。假设我们需要安装一个名为"example"的Python库。

  1. 首先,下载"example.deb"文件到本地机器。

  2. 然后,打开终端,并切换到存放"example.deb"文件的目录。

  3. 使用以下命令安装deb文件:

sudo dpkg -i example.deb
  1. 如果安装过程中出现依赖错误,可以使用以下命令修复依赖关系:
sudo apt-get install -f
  1. 安装完成后,我们可以在Python项目中使用"example"库。在Python代码中导入该库:
import example

完整流程

下面是安装deb文件的完整流程图:

flowchart TD
    A[开始] --> B[安装dpkg工具]
    B --> C[安装deb文件]
    C --> D[修复依赖关系]
    D --> E[完成]
    E --> F[导入Python库]
    F --> G[结束]

以上是使用Python安装deb文件的详细步骤和示例。通过以上步骤,我们可以轻松安装deb文件,并在Python项目中使用所需的库。希望本文对您有所帮助!